Overview
R+Co is an American professional haircare brand founded in 2014 by three hairstylists — Garren, Thom Priano and Howard McLaren — under the beauty incubator Luxury Brand Partners (LBP) [1][2]. Rather than building around a single name, the line was conceived as a collective, a group of editorial and salon stylists pooling their experience into one professional range. The company markets its products under the tagline "The Culture of Hairdressing" and describes itself as "a collective of some of the most forward-thinking, rule-bending hairstylists in the business."
The brand is positioned in the prestige tier of haircare. Editorial reviewers have noted that R+Co products "can run a tad more expensive than other haircare," placing the line "squarely into the prestige category" [3]. Its formulas are vegan and Leaping Bunny certified, and R+Co has built much of its identity around distinctive product naming and packaging alongside performance claims.
Origin & founders
R+Co was created in 2014 as a stylist-led venture within Luxury Brand Partners. Its three founders were established figures in professional hairdressing: Garren, Thom Priano and Howard McLaren [4]. The founders have likened the arrangement to a "supergroup" of stylists assembled to make what they called "a super line of products" [5]. In an interview marking the brand's tenth year, Garren recalled that "having more than one person design a product was very unique back in 2014" — the collaborative, multi-designer model being unusual for the category at the time [1].
The company frames the venture as more than a product manufacturer. According to R+Co, the goal was to combine editorial, salon and educational expertise — "a combined century of hairdressing knowledge and experience" — into a single professional line.
History & milestones
The brand launched in 2014 and grew into a multi-channel professional haircare label over the following decade. In 2024 it marked its tenth anniversary; trade coverage at the time described the decade as one in which "R+Co totally disrupted the industry" [1]. The brand has since extended into professional hair color with R+Color, a salon-oriented line built around several proprietary complexes, which the company describes as "redefining professional hair color."
Ownership
R+Co is owned by Luxury Brand Partners, the American beauty company that incubated it [2][5]. LBP's portfolio includes several sister brands, among them IGK, ONE/SIZE by Patrick Starrr and R+Co Bleu, the last of which is a companion capsule line positioned by reviewers as a "couture-caliber" collection [3]. No acquisition history is recorded for the brand itself; it has been an LBP company since its founding.
Philosophy & positioning
R+Co presents itself as experience-driven as much as results-driven. "R+Co is about an experience," the company states, adding that its packaging and fragrances are designed to "enhance that experience and evoke a feeling, place, style or attitude." Its stated mission is summarized as "Bringing good hair to the earth + you!" — a phrase tied to the brand's sustainability program.
The distinctive naming convention is central to how the line is perceived. One reviewer described R+Co as "the high-performance haircare line with crazy good product names and some of the coolest packaging in the game." Products carry evocative names such as TELEVISION, DALLAS, DEATH VALLEY, SAIL and OUTER SPACE rather than conventional descriptors.
Products & innovation
R+Co's range spans shampoos, conditioners, treatments and styling products, and the company also lists fragrance among its categories, reflecting its scented haircare rather than standalone perfumery. Frequently cited products include the TELEVISION Perfect Hair Shampoo and Conditioner, the DALLAS Biotin Thickening line, and the DEATH VALLEY Dry Shampoo, which editorial coverage describes as a bestseller [9].
All R+Co formulas are described by the company as "100% vegan" and are made without parabens, sulfates, petrolatum or mineral oil. The brand is Leaping Bunny certified for being cruelty-free. Its R+Color professional line adds bond-building and conditioning technologies the company markets as BONDTECH, HYPERDRIVE COMPLEX, HAIR THERAPY COMPLEX and SCALP THERAPY COMPLEX, and is described as free from gluten, PPD, resorcinol, formaldehyde, parabens, silicones and fragrance.
Sustainability
Under an initiative it calls R+Eco, the company has committed to transitioning all R+Co bottles to 55% post-consumer resource (PCR) material sourced domestically in the United States, which it says reduces virgin-plastic use and reliance on fossil fuels. In the R+Color line, hair-color tubes use recycled aluminum with PCR caps, and cartons are described as FSC-certified. The brand states no specific dated targets beyond these packaging commitments.
Recognition
R+Co has drawn coverage across beauty press. Who What Wear reviewed its "10 Best R+Co Products," characterizing the line as high-performance and prestige-tier. PureWow published a 2025 hands-on review naming the DART Pomade Stick, Outer Space Hairspray and Spiritualized Dry Shampoo Mist among its standouts. According to the brand, its SAIL Soft Wave Spray was named "Best Wave Spray" in Cosmopolitan's Holy Grail Beauty Awards. The VAPOR Lotion to Powder Dry Shampoo won a 2022 Allure Best of Beauty Breakthrough Award [9]. The line has also been associated with celebrity hairstylists, including Jenna Perry and Marwa Bashir.
Current status
R+Co is active. It operates a direct-to-consumer site featuring current bestsellers, markets its newer R+Color professional line, and is sold through retailers including Selfridges, Space NK and Cult Beauty [6]. Editorial reviews continued into 2025, and the brand marked its tenth anniversary in 2024.
